  • Metacarpal bones - Wikipedia
    In human anatomy, the metacarpal bones or metacarpus, also known as the "palm bones", are the appendicular bones that form the intermediate part of the hand between the phalanges (fingers) and the carpal bones (wrist bones), which articulate with the forearm

  • Metacarpal | Hand, Anatomy, Fracture | Britannica
    Metacarpal, any of several tubular bones between the wrist (carpal) bones and each of the forelimb digits in land vertebrates, corresponding to the metatarsal bones of the foot Originally numbering five, metacarpals in many mammals have undergone much change and reduction during evolution The
  • The Human Hand Anatomy: Understanding the Metacarpus and Its Dorsal . . .
    The metacarpus forms the intermediate segment of the hand, connecting the wrist to the fingers This critical anatomical region consists of five metacarpal bones that create the framework of the palm and provide essential support for hand movements
  • Metacarpus - e-Anatomy - IMAIOS
    Metacarpus indicates the hand section comprising five metacarpal bones and corresponding to the palm region It is analogous to the metatarsus of the foot Bony framework: The bony framework consists of five metacarpal bones

  • Bones of the Hand - Carpals - Metacarpals - TeachMeAnatomy
    The bones of the hand provide support and movement to the soft tissues They can be categorised into three different types: Carpal bones (proximal) – a set of eight irregularly shaped bones They are located in the area of the wrist Metacarpals – a set of five bones, each one related to a digit They are located in the area of the palm Phalanges (distal) – the bones of the digits The
